For shoes I'd buy where I tried 'em. My feet are hard to fit. Having a local dealer with my size is worth the extra money, within reason. And the Five Ten shoes I've tried locally are priced the same as online, so there's no incentive to buy online.

I did buy my Scott clipless shoes online earlier this year, but I took a gamble since the shoes cost only around $50. They were advertised as narrow with a smaller toe box and with custom insole. I still needed to adjust the insole several times to find one that gave me adequate support without interfering with circulation.
